- The distance between Thyolo, Malawi and Bayandelger, Mongolia is approximately 10,327 km or 6,417 mi.
- To reach Thyolo in this distance one would set out from Bayandelger bearing 249.7°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Thyolo bearing 223° or SW .
- Thyolo has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Bayandelger has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Thyolo is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Bayandelger is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 18.5 °C (33.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 32.9 °C (59.2°F) less in Thyolo.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1061.5 mm (41.8 in) more which is equivalent to 1061.5 l/m² (26.05 US gal/ft²) or 10,615,000 l/ha (1,134,814 US gal/ac) more. About 6 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 26.1° higher in Thyolo than in Bayandelger.
